Today's road trip ya gotta love it lol

Hi guys
Went on a quick road trip this am to a town about 40 min away.
1st bank had $590 in fed wrapped but would only sell me $300 because the rest are for customers.
2nd bank had $790 but would not sell to me unless I had an account so I told them fine. I'll open a free checking account and I'll take the coin if they had not been searched.
3rd bank had $410 and I took them all.
4th bank had $100 and $705 more in the vault but they had been searched.
Went home to get 3 40% ers lol for all of them had been searched but the fed wrapped ones lol.
Oh well who says tellers always tell the truth lol
Tomorrow I have 4 boxes ready at my local bank maybe they will do better.

Although I do buy halves from banks where I don't have an account, I can understand those that do require an account before they deal with you. Banks are for profit businesses, and right now they are desperate for customers due to all the bad investments they made in the past few years, as well as record foreclosures, etc. I would not expect them to do things for me for free without me being a customer. If they do, then great. If not, I would open some type of account if it is a bank with lots of branches within easy driving range.

It does not cost anything to open a savings account, and most banks only require $50 or so to do that. If it is a bank with several branches, just think how many different banks you can access by letting them hold your $50.

What really sucks is when you ARE a customer at a bank and have a few accounts there, and the ba$tard$ want to charge you a fee to buy you boxes or take dumps.

If you are referring to the teller's knowing whether they had been searched. They only know if they have been searched once dropped off at the bank. They can't vouch for what happened prior to someone cashing them in unless they are told, which doesn't typically happen.

So the tellers probably told the truth. There was just nothing in them.
